Arabic[edit]

Root
ف ر ص (f-r-ṣ)

Noun[edit]

فَرِيصَة (farīṣaf (plural فَرَائِص (farāʔiṣ))

  1. a muscle at the side under the shoulder near the heart which (in a horse) trembles in fright
